I plan on swiping code from my spiders on forumhome hack. Basically look to the useragent and see if it's a spider. If it is, set a variable isspider to true within the userinfo array.
Then, I can do a check on $vbulletin->userinfo[isspider] within the templates. That's the general premise anyway. |
